The Dolphin is a classic Surrey country boozer. One of the Young's stable, it's ales include the standard Ram offerings as well as regular guests including Butcombe and Bombardier. A lot of the charm of this pub comes from its low ceilings, narrow passageways and two large fireplaces. The service is friendly, the beer well kept and their food is also excellent quality pub grub. They shut their kitchen for a refurb in the latter stages of 2010 and we're relieved and delighted to see that the new restaurant section at the back doesn't look out of place with the rest of the pub. Out front there are an assortment of chairs with a hedge separating punters from the quiet street, whilst out back you'll find a large garden ideal for families. The locals are all friendly and chatty, and the pub really comes into its own on live music nights. One guitarist that we saw equipped the drinkers with rattles, tambourines and cowbells causing a fabulous atmosphere and encouraged everyone to play along. But this pub is just as good at whatever time of the week you visit, and it's also a great base for the Bonfire Night fireworks at Brockham nearby.

How to find the The Dolphin Inn pub

Drive out of Dorking on the A25, at the first roundabout turn right following signs to Betchworth. Take a left at the T-junction and then almost immediately take the awkward right turn towards Leigh. The pub is down here about half a mile on the left opposite the church.
